The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) have introduced changes to the DBS standard and enhanced ID checking guidelines as a result of the COVID-19 outbreak.
The new guidelines have been introduced to ensure that DBS checks can be carried out during the social distancing measures currently in place and to avoid delays in processing any applications.
The temporary changes below came into force on 19 March 2020 with immediate effect for an unspecified time:
- ID documents are to be viewed over a video link.
- Scanned images of ID documents are to be used in advance of a DBS check being submitted.
- Applicants will be required to present their original ID documents when they first attend their new employment or volunteering role.
The ID checker is no longer required to have original ID documents in their physical possession when checking ID.
